View current rates for LelandThe median home value in Leland is $650k. The median monthly rent is $1,088. Annual property taxes average $4k. Home values are based on U.S. Census Bureau American Community Survey estimates.
Home values in Leland have increased 8.3% over the past two years. This represents moderate growth. This data is sourced from the Federal Housing Finance Agency (FHFA) House Price Index.
Based on a typical all-in ownership cost of $1,288/month (mortgage, taxes, insurance), you'd generally need a household income of approximately $55k/year to keep housing costs at or below 28% of gross income — a common lender guideline. The median household income in Leland is $99k/year.
